| /// A type that represents a specific radix |
| #[doc(hidden)] |
| trait GenericRadix { |
| /// The number of digits. |
| const BASE: u8; |
| |
| /// A radix-specific prefix string. |
| const PREFIX: &'static str; |
| |
| /// Converts an integer to corresponding radix digit. |
| fn digit(x: u8) -> u8; |
| |
| /// Format an integer using the radix using a formatter. |
| fn fmt_int<T: Int>(&self, mut x: T,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result { |
| // The radix can be as low as 2, so we need a buffer of at least 128 |
| // characters for a base 2 number. |
| let zero = T::zero(); |
| let is_nonnegative = x >= zero; |
| let mut buf = [MaybeUninit::<u8>::uninit(); 128]; |
| let mut curr = buf.len(); |
| let base = T::from_u8(Self::BASE); |
| if is_nonnegative { |
| // Accumulate each digit of the number from the least significant |
| // to the most significant figure. |
| for byte in buf.iter_mut().rev() { |
| let n = x % base; // Get the current place value. |
| x = x / base; // Deaccumulate the number. |
| byte.write(Self::digit(n.to_u8())); // Store the digit in the buffer. |
| curr -= 1; |
| if x == zero { |
| // No more digits left to accumulate. |
| break |
| }; |
| } |
| } else { |
| // Do the same as above, but accounting for two's complement. |
| for byte in buf.iter_mut().rev() { |
| let n = zero - (x % base); // Get the current place value. |
| x = x / base; // Deaccumulate the number. |
| byte.write(Self::digit(n.to_u8())); // Store the digit in the buffer. |
| curr -= 1; |
| if x == zero { |
| // No more digits left to accumulate. |
| break |
| }; |
| } |
| } |
| let buf = &buf[curr..]; |
| let buf = unsafe { str::from_utf8_unchecked(slice::from_raw_parts( |
| MaybeUninit::first_ptr(buf), |
| buf.len() |
| )) }; |
| f.pad_integral(is_nonnegative, Self::PREFIX, buf) |
| } |
| } |

| static DEC_DIGITS_LUT: &[u8; 200] = |
| b"0001020304050607080910111213141516171819\ |
| 2021222324252627282930313233343536373839\ |
| 4041424344454647484950515253545556575859\ |
| 6061626364656667686970717273747576777879\ |
| 8081828384858687888990919293949596979899"; |
| |
| macro_rules! impl_Display { |
| ($($t:ident),* as $u:ident via $conv_fn:ident named $name:ident) => { |
| fn $name(mut n: $u, is_nonnegative: bool,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result { |
| let mut buf = [MaybeUninit::<u8>::uninit(); 39]; |
| let mut curr = buf.len() as isize; |
| let buf_ptr = MaybeUninit::first_ptr_mut(&mut buf); |
| let lut_ptr = DEC_DIGITS_LUT.as_ptr(); |
| |
| unsafe { |
| // need at least 16 bits for the 4-characters-at-a-time to work. |
| assert!(crate::mem::size_of::<$u>() >= 2); |
| |
| // eagerly decode 4 characters at a time |
| while n >= 10000 { |
| let rem = (n % 10000) as isize; |
| n /= 10000; |
| |
| let d1 = (rem / 100) << 1; |
| let d2 = (rem % 100) << 1; |
| curr -= 4; |
| ptr::copy_nonoverlapping(lut_ptr.offset(d1), buf_ptr.offset(curr), 2); |
| ptr::copy_nonoverlapping(lut_ptr.offset(d2), buf_ptr.offset(curr + 2), 2); |
| } |
| |
| // if we reach here numbers are <= 9999, so at most 4 chars long |
| let mut n = n as isize; // possibly reduce 64bit math |
| |
| // decode 2 more chars, if > 2 chars |
| if n >= 100 { |
| let d1 = (n % 100) << 1; |
| n /= 100; |
| curr -= 2; |
| ptr::copy_nonoverlapping(lut_ptr.offset(d1), buf_ptr.offset(curr), 2); |
| } |
| |
| // decode last 1 or 2 chars |
| if n < 10 { |
| curr -= 1; |
| *buf_ptr.offset(curr) = (n as u8) + b'0'; |
| } else { |
| let d1 = n << 1; |
| curr -= 2; |
| ptr::copy_nonoverlapping(lut_ptr.offset(d1), buf_ptr.offset(curr), 2); |
| } |
| } |
| |
| let buf_slice = unsafe { |
| str::from_utf8_unchecked( |
| slice::from_raw_parts(buf_ptr.offset(curr), buf.len() - curr as usize)) |
| }; |
| f.pad_integral(is_nonnegative, "", buf_slice) |
| } |
| |
| $( |
| #[stable(feature = "rust1", since = "1.0.0")] |
| impl fmt::Display for $t { |
| #[allow(unused_comparisons)] |
| f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> fmt::Result { |
| let is_nonnegative = *self >= 0; |
| let n = if is_nonnegative { |
| self.$conv_fn() |
| } else { |
| // convert the negative num to positive by summing 1 to it's 2 complement |
| (!self.$conv_fn()).wrapping_add(1) |
| }; |
| $name(n, is_nonnegative, f) |
| } |
| })* |
| }; |
| } |
